    SubjectRe: [PATCH 4/4] UBI: Implement bitrot checking
    Hi Richard,

    After the 'coding style related'/'useless' comments, now comes a real
    question related to the approach you've taken :-).

    On Sun, 29 Mar 2015 14:13:17 +0200
    Richard Weinberger <richard@nod.at> wrote:

    [...]
    > +
    > +/**
    > + * ubi_wl_trigger_bitrot_check - triggers a re-read of all physical erase
    > + * blocks.
    > + * @ubi: UBI device description object
    > + */
    > +void ubi_wl_trigger_bitrot_check(struct ubi_device *ubi)
    > +{
    > + int i;
    > + struct ubi_wl_entry *e;
    > +
    > + ubi_msg(ubi, "Running a full read check");
    > +
    > + for (i = 0; i < ubi->peb_count; i++) {
    > + spin_lock(&ubi->wl_lock);
    > + e = ubi->lookuptbl[i];
    > + spin_unlock(&ubi->wl_lock);
    > + if (e) {
    > + atomic_inc(&ubi->bit_rot_work);
    > + schedule_bitrot_check(ubi, e);
    > + }
    > + }

    Do we really need to create a ubi_work per PEB ?
    Couldn't we create a single work being rescheduled inside the worker
    function (after updating the ubi_wl_entry of course).

    I'm pretty sure I'm missing something obvious that you'll probably
    point out ;-).
